    no, don't copy the iso to the SSD.

    download Rufus:

    https://rufus.akeo.ie/?locale=en_US

     

    plug an 8GB USB flash drive, select ISO image from the dropdown menu near  "create a bootable disk", click the little icon to the right and load the iso file.

     

    partition scheme must be MBR for BIOS (not UEFI) and format as FAT32 (if it gives you an error, select NTFS)

     

    let it burn the image, then try to boot your laptop from the USB flash drive.
